I wasn't disapointed by the finale at all. The first episode in the hour block about the girls was good and not really part of the finale, just laziness on Fox's part.
But the actual final episode worked. King of the Hill was never about big exciting moments, and things never really had definite conclusions. It was all about character and how they reacted to things. Yes Bill and Dale are eccentric and do wacky things sometimes, but that's not what the show was really about. It was Hill family moving through life and Hank dealing with his ideal America and what it had become.
The final episode focused on Bobby and Hank finally having something in common. Bobby joins the meat inspecting team and Hank is proud. We find out that Bobby knows so much about meat because Hank would constantly talk about it, analyze it, it was like they would "play catch" all the time, but it was actually talking about meat, not sports. The climax has Bobby decide after losing the previous meat inspecting event for his team that he will no longer be a part of it, and Hank going anyways. Bobby ends up going to the event, kicking butt on his own thanks to his team being distracted by an opposing team, and in the final event (or you know picture 9th inning, 4th quarter, etc) Bobby saves the day after Hank shows that he believes in him. The final scene is Hank giving Bobby his very own grill and the whole cast of the show appearing for a big BBQ. It didn't resolve everything, but it didn't need to. The only "problems" left are Bill is still single (though I think he always will be and he did find solace in not having family when he gave Bobby permission to use the BBQ sauce he created for his kids) and Dale and his son don't know the truth about John Redcorn. The finale gave peace, closure, and united Hank and Bobby finally. Which has been one of the biggest aspects of the show. Hank constantly being disappointed that Bobby didn't turn out "right".
